PCB slaps hefty fine on Naseem Shah for social media post on Maryam Nawaz

PCB slaps hefty fine on Naseem Shah for social media post on Maryam Nawaz

Summary

The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B) fined cricketer Naseem Shah for a social media post criticizing Punjab Chief Minister Maryam Nawaz. Shah deleted the post, apologized, and blamed his management team. He received the largest financial penalty in Pakistan cricket history.

Key Facts

  • Naseem Shah was fined 20 million Pakistani rupees ($71,488) by PCB.
  • The fine was due to a social media post critical of Punjab Chief Minister Maryam Nawaz.
  • Shah's post questioned Nawaz's presence at the Pakistan Super League opening match.
  • Shah deleted the post and claimed his account was hacked.
  • Shah apologized and took responsibility for the post, saying it was made by his management team.
  • PCB announced his social media adviser was terminated and blacklisted from working with PCB players.
  • The PCB is led by Interior Minister Mohsin Naqvi.
  • Shah was disciplined after appearing before a committee and offering an unconditional apology.
